DESCRIPTION:
The IDT54/74FCT139/A/C are dual 1-of-4 decoders built
using an advanced dual metal CMOS technology. These
devices have two independent decoders, each of which
accept two binary weighted inputs (A0-A1) and provide four
mutually exclusive active LOW outputs ( 0- 3). Each de-
coder has an active LOW enable ( ). When is HIGH, all
outputs are forced HIGH.

NOTES: 2605 tbl 01
1. Stresses greater than those listed under ABSOLUTE MAXIMUM
RATINGS may cause permanent damage to the device. This is a stress
rating only and functional operation of the device at these or any other
conditions above those indicated in the operational sections of this
specification is not implied. Exposure to absolute maximum rating con-
ditions for extended periods may affect reliability. No terminal voltage may
exceed V
CC by +0.5V unless otherwise noted.
2. Input and V
CC terminals only.
3. Outputs and I/O terminals only.
